Pixelverse is an engaging cyberpunk-themed Gaming ecosystem that combines third-party developers, intellectual properties, and its own projects into a unified platform. It provides a unique Gaming experience accessible via Telegram and web browsers, attracting over 60 million players and boasting 14 million followers on social media. This ecosystem goes beyond traditional Gaming; it supports a live economy where players can trade, hire others for various tasks, and invest in different ventures, creating a vibrant, community-driven environment.
